Major US Steel Producer Cleveland Cliffs to Acquire Canadian Stelco Holdings for $2.5 Billion

Canadian firms McCarthy Tétrault, Blake Cassels & Graydon, and Stikeman Elliott, along with A&O Shearman and Davis Polk & Wardwell, are advising on the transaction where U.S.-based Cleveland Cliffs Inc. will acquire Canadian steelmaker Stelco Holdings Inc. The deal, announced on Monday, is valued at approximately C$3.4 billion (US$2.5 billion).
